Welcome to on-call for Pictavault at Bramblewick Systems. Our EXIF scrubbing pipeline strips location, device, and timestamp metadata from every uploaded image before it reaches public storage. If the scrubber worker crashes, uploads queue in the quarantine bucket and nothing is served unscrubbed — this is by design, so never bypass quarantine to clear a backlog. Verify scrub integrity with the audit sampler before reopening the pipeline. To decrypt the quarantine bucket during an incident, enter the recovery passphrase shown below.

recovery phrase for fajeg-kawep: druix-gorius-briax-ulaeth-fraox-lammir-pelox-jormir-pelwyn-julir

Runbook: Account Recovery — FD Leak Investigation (Marrowton Gateway)

If the diagnostic account is locked out while hunting leaked file descriptors on the Marrowton gateway, do not reimage the host; you'll lose the open-handle state we're tracing. Instead, recover the account through the local console. At the console prompt, supply the recovery passphrase given below.

strongbox words: ulamir-ulaix

## Deployment

Crashfunnel's ingest tier deploys through the Ostway pipeline in two stages: symbols are uploaded first, then the report processors are rolled region by region. Reviewers should confirm that the dedupe window and retention settings in this change match what the staging environment already runs, since mismatches have previously caused duplicate alerts. The expected configuration values follow.

settings of bahif-yajof:
JORIX_PIN=2662
JORIX_TENANT=rusax
JORIX_METRICS_HOST=metrics.jorix.xolmario.corp
JORIX_SEAL=seal_a93c2147
JORIX_STANDBY_TEAM=wenius

## Tuning — Lattermint Crossword Generator

This section documents the generator's resource bounds, since unbounded search was the vector in our earlier denial-of-service review. Grid fill uses iterative backtracking with a hard step budget; dictionary lookups are memoized in a fixed-size cache; and each puzzle request runs in an isolated worker with a wall-clock deadline. None of these limits are user-configurable at runtime — they are compiled in, and any change requires review. The enforced constants are defined as follows.

constants for fajeg-tajof:
PRIORITIES = {
    "novwyn": 373,
    "wenath": 889,
    "julwyn": 336,
    "belax": 184,
    "fenmir": 184,
    "istir": 423,
    "belox": 752,
}